Now i > need that the nikto nasl uses that hostname instead of the ip addr. > > 2012/6/21 rm4dillo D <[email protected]> >> >> Well, after fixing this bug, I encountered a second issue ; the >> scanner overwrites my target's hostname by performing a reverse lookup >> on it's IP address ( "www.target.com" == lookup ==> "123.123.123.123" >> == reverse lookup ==> "virtual.hosting.com"). >> >> I was able to fix this by applying the following patch : >> >> --- hosts_gatherer.c (revision 13635) >> +++ hosts_gatherer.c (working copy) >> @@ -192,7 +192,7 @@ >> } >> else >> { >> - if (host->hostname && (!hg_valid_ip_addr (host->hostname))) >> + if (host->hostname) >> { >> strncpy (hostname, host->hostname, sz - 1); >> } >> >> as I don't thing that "hostname" has to be a valid IP address. >> >> The only comment I could found about this code was the following >> commit message "First set of changes to openvas-libraries towards IPv6 >> support." >> >> Rm4dillo >> >> On Thu, Jun 21, 2012 at 11:41 AM, rm4dillo D <[email protected]> wrote: >> > Great ! Thank you ! >> > >> > On Tue, Jun 19, 2012 at 5:42 PM, Matthew Mundell >> > <[email protected]> wrote: >> >>> I've been trying to create a target using the following hostname >> >>> "a.b.c.example.com" (4 dots) but it didn't work while >> >>> "b.c.example.com" (3 dots) works. This seems to be due to the >> >>> following check which is mistakenly applied even if the host is >> >>> alphanumeric. I think it should be moved somewhere deeper in >> >>> "validate_host". >> >>> >> >>> openvas-manager-3.0.1-modified/src/manage_sql.c (validate_host): >> >>> >> >>> 21448 : if (g_strv_length (split) > 4) >> >>> 21449 : return 1; >> >> >> >> Thanks. That was solved in trunk r13492 on 2012-05-24.
